Does an LLC Need an EIN? The IRS says that an LLC must have an EIN if it employs people or if it is required to file certain excise tax forms. Even single-member LLCs classified as disregarded entities will need to obtain an EIN if they fall into this category.
Use Form SS-4 to apply for an employer identification number (EIN). An EIN is a 9-digit number (for example, 12-3456789) assigned to employers, sole proprietors, corporations, partnerships, estates, trusts, certain individuals, and other entities for tax filing and reporting purposes.
An employer identification number (EIN) is a nine-digit number assigned by the IRS. It's used to identify the tax accounts of employers and certain others who have no employees. The IRS uses the number to identify taxpayers who are required to file various business tax returns.
How much does it cost to get an EIN? Applying for an EIN for your Delaware LLC is completely free. The IRS doesn't charge any service fees for the EIN online application.

The Internal Revenue Service (IRS) requires businesses to apply for a Federal Employer Identification Number (FEIN). Apply for an FEIN on the IRS website. To apply for an FEIN, you will need the Social Security Number or FEIN for the "responsible party" of the business.
An Employer Identification Number is also known as a Federal Tax Identification Number, and is used to identify a Delaware business entity. The Employer Identification Number is a nine digit number assigned to Corporations for tax filing and reporting purposes.
